Man suffering from schizophrenia goes missing in Woodland Hills

| Photo courtesy of the Los Angeles County Sheriff's Department

Authorities Thursday sought the public’s help to locate a 47-year-old man with schizophrenia who was reported missing in Woodland Hills.

Brian Steven Gorman was last seen on May 1 in the 22000 block of Erwin Street, near Topanga Canyon Boulevard, according to the Los Angeles County Sheriff’s Department.

Gorman is white, 5 feet, 11 inches tall and weighs 170 pounds, with brown eyes, brown hair, a beard and several missing teeth.

Anyone with information on his whereabouts was asked to contact the LASD Missing Persons Unit at 323-890-5500. Anonymous tips can be called in to Crime Stoppers at 800-222-8477 or submitted online at lacrimestoppers.org.
